03 - Open source government with Norman Mendoza

from The 311 Podcast · host The 311 Podcast

Norman Mendoza, manager of business and technology innovation at the City of Edmonton, joins Paul to share his experience with open source and open data, and how to make practical use of them within the context of a municipal government.
